#ab1518 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ab1518 is composed of 67.1% red, 8.2%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 86%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 358.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 37.6%. #ab1518 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a30 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

● #ab1518 color description : Dark red.
#ab1518 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ab1518 has RGB values of R:171, G:21,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.86,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11212056.

Shades and Tints of #ab1518
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0202 is the darkest color, while #fffb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ab1518
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615f5f is the less saturated color, while #ba060a is the most saturated one.
